Battleships of the US Navy 1.0 for iPhone OS-Detailed Photos and History

New York based MultiEducator, Inc. introduces Battleships of the US Navy 1.0 for the iPad, iPhone, or iPod touch. Third in their “History on the Go” series of iPhone apps, it features more than 260 high resolution photos that can be viewed in minute detail on the iPad. Besides an authoritative history of battleships, the app includes complete specs on all 22 classes, commissioned between 1895 and 1944. PhatWare Announces Beta Availability of WritePad SDK for iPad and Mac OS

California based PhatWare Corporation today announces that WritePad is now available as a Software Development Kit for evaluation and licensing on iPad and Mac OS X platforms. WritePad SDK includes static libraries and dictionaries for all supported languages, API header files, documentation, and sample code in ObjectiveC. WritePad SDK is a natural, style, writer, and lexicon independent multiplatform handwriting recognition technology. Continue reading
